Processing purposes

Subprocessors and processing scope

The current implementation scope and optional integrations are disclosed in the Subprocessor Register.

Provider Purpose
Google LLC (Gemini API / Google OAuth) AI generation, summarization, embeddings, and Google mailbox connection
Moonshot AI Optional AI generation model
Resend Inc. Email delivery and webhook events
Slack Technologies, LLC Optional external notification channel
Microsoft Corporation (Microsoft OAuth / Graph) Optional Outlook mailbox connection

Retention and deletion

Sessions, audit data, shared links, and workspace outputs follow distinct retention windows based on purpose and legal duty.

Detailed lifecycle and purge steps are described in the Retention / Deletion Policy and Data Rights pages.

Cookies and preference controls

The public site exposes Essential, Functional, Analytics, and Marketing cookie categories.

Optional analytics or marketing storage is disabled by default and must never activate without prior consent.

Service authentication may rely on HttpOnly, Secure, SameSite session cookies.
